Alwyn Beattie BROWN

BROWN, Alwyn Beattie

Service Number: QX1458
Enlisted: 1 April 1940
Last Rank: Private
Last Unit: 2nd/32nd Infantry Battalion
Born: WESTBROOK, QLD, 10 August 1916
Died: Killed in Action, Egypt, 14 September 1941, aged 25 years
Memorials: Alamein Memorial (El Alamein), Australian War Memorial Roll of Honour, Toowoomba Roll of Honour WW2, Toowoomba WW2 Roll of Honour Book, Toowoomba War Memorial (Mothers' Memorial)
